The Lightning Pitch: Papumba, the animal learning app

Company: Papumba

Headquarters: Buenos Aires, Argentina

Founding Team: Four dashing Argentinians, CEO Gonzalo Rodríguez, CPO Andres Ballone, Co-Founder Pablo Capurro and Co-Founder Santiago Capurro

Why we like it: Everyone cares about education and everyone cares about children. Well there’s really no choice with kids, they will rule over us when we’re in a nursing home. So getting them on the right path is pretty important.

Papumba develops and publishes education games for mobile devices, designed to help young children to develop cognitively while playing with educational applications. We can’t deny that in our modern century once a baby is born their fingers are already trained to type on a keyboard and dial a number. So uniting technology with education is a logical combination.  

Currently Papumba has seven different apps, six million downloads and 85,000 kids playing everyday. It’s doing pretty well. It offers games ranging from animal lessons to the alphabet to basic vocabulary to numbers. Each game app uses various techniques of song, dance, colours, voice and other fun strategies to motivate the kid to keep learning in this critical stage of their life.

Their most recent educational app, Animal World helps babies and toddlers learn about the exotic animal tribes around the world. Players can explore the sounds and characteristics of more than 80 animals from the jungle, to the ocean to farms and play trivia and match-it-mini games to really test their knowledge.

Papumba’s educational games are created using guidance from childhood experts and the most important teachers themselves, the child’s parents. Improvements are made based on comments and feedback Papumba receives to meet the needs of both parent and child.
